Il Sole 24 Ore Milan

The building in Milan that houses the Italian newspaper Il Sole 24 Ore was designed by the famous architect Renzo Piano. It is located in the Fiera district and is built on an already existing structure.

Il Sole 24 Ore

Il Sole 24 Ore (“The Sun 24 Hours”) is the major financial newspaper of Italy. The building housing its headquarters is situates in what used to be an industrial area. It is considered a prime example of sustainable modern architecture.

The new complex was built on top of an earlier existing structure in the Fiera district. The building containsm, beside the offices, a restaurant, a bar and two conference halls called Auditorium and Sala Collina. Before Piano went to work on the complex, it consisted of five rectangular blocks and a courtyard.

The building features 20 panoramic lifts and “green curtains” connected to sensors on the roof measuring weather conditions.
